What is the Trick or Treat Street Release Agreement?
The Trick or Treat Street Release Agreement serves as a legal waiver designed for event participants in Maryland. This document is crucial as it requires participants to provide their signatures, effectively releasing the event organizers from liability for any incidents that may occur during the event. The agreement includes specific fields that must be completed, such as participant names and addresses, ensuring that all necessary information is gathered accurately.

Who Should Complete the Trick or Treat Street Release Agreement?
Every participant attending the Trick or Treat Street event is required to fill out the agreement. This includes minors, whose names and ages must be listed by a parent or guardian who can sign on their behalf. Who needs to complete the Trick or Treat Street Release Agreement?
All participants, including minors, need to complete the Trick or Treat Street Release Agreement. Parents or guardians should sign on behalf of minors to ensure compliance with liability waivers.
Are there any submission deadlines for this form?
Submission deadlines will typically depend on the event's specific registration timeline. It is advisable to complete and submit the form at least a few days before the event to avoid issues.
How do I submit the completed form?
The completed Trick or Treat Street Release Agreement can be submitted via pdfFiller by downloading and printing the form to present at the registration area on the event day. Check with event organizers for any alternative submission methods.
What documents do I need to submit with this waiver?
Typically, no additional documents are required beyond the completed Trick or Treat Street Release Agreement. However, it may be beneficial to bring identification or proof of guardianship if applicable.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the agreement?
Be sure to accurately enter all participant names and relevant information. Common mistakes include leaving fields blank or misnaming participants, which could lead to issues during the event.
How long does it take to process the form?
The processing of the Trick or Treat Street Release Agreement is generally immediate, as it is often presented upon arrival at the event without requiring prior approval.
Is notarization required for this release agreement?
No, notarization is not required for the Trick or Treat Street Release Agreement. Participants only need to provide their signatures on the form.
